ALEXr. HENRY
A SCARCE PAIR OF .22LR (PARKERIFLED) ALLPORT PATENT PUSH-FORWARD UNDERLEVER SINGLE-BARRELLED ROOK RIFLES, serial no. 6431 / 2,
for 1890, 25 1/2in. nitro reproved round barrels with matted top flats, open sights with two folding leaf sights with white metal sight lines and marked for 50, 100 and 150, bead fore-sights, the barrels Parkerifled to .22LR from .300 Rook calibre, Birmingham nitro reproof marks dated 1925 and signed 'BOSS & CO. 13. DOVER STREET. LONDON. W.', the muzzles with the 'AGP PARKERIFLED' marking, push-forward underlevers, automatic side safeties with gold-inlaid 'SAFE' details, machined bead and wave engraving with fleur de lys details, the left sides with escutcheons engraved 'ALEXR. HENRY...EDINBURGH..LONDON', serial numbers to rear of undersides (serial No. 6431 defaced), 14 3/8in. well-figured pistolgrip stocks with engraved steel pistolgrip-caps and bead and wave engraved steel buttplates, minor losses at head of No. 6341, Hackett patent snap fore-ends with schnabel lips, weight 5lb. 5oz. (No. 6341) and 5lb. 6oz. (No. 6342), in their fitted brass-cornered oak and leather case with blank circular escutcheon, red baize lining with gold-tooled Alexander Henry Edinburgh & London trade label.

Provenance: The makers records have blank entries next to the serial numbers, indicating they were bought in items and not of their own manufacture. Many of the lower grade Henry rifles were built for them by Samuel B Allport, who was a major supplier to the trade and specialised in rook rifles.
Boss and Co. are recorded at the Dover Street address between 1908 and 1930 and are likely to have been responsible for converting the rifles to .22LR in 1925
